Maxton, North Carolina 28364 ENGINEERING CALCULATIONS FOR: Erosion Control Storm Drainage System Soils Information Electrical Consulting Engineers 115 Oakland Avenue, Suite 102 Rock Hill, SC 29730 FIRM LICENSE NUMBER F-0429 ;e"110vroles"a ♦ � ` '% •jam ti V" Cv039565 rt P 1y •f a �. . f�a12 ELECTRICAL CONSULTING ENGINEERS / 115 OAKLAND AVE, SUITE 102 ROCK HILL, SC 29730 (704) 372-6673/ WWW.ECEPOWER.COM Submitted: November 13, 2019 Project Narrative MEEE ELECTRICAL CONSULTING ENGINEERS Allendale Substation is a proposed 115 W electrical substation and breaker station located in Hoke County along Lower Macedonia Road. The 3.5-acre site is currently being used as farmland. The scope of construction includes the proposed substation and breaker station with associated washed gravel area, security fence and two driveway connections. The total denuded area for the site is 2.9 acres. The project is located in the Lumber River Basin. The proposed stormwater conveyance will be achieved through sheet flow and perimeter grassed swales. During the initial and final stages of construction, erosion control measures will include erosion control fencing with outlets and diversion ditches. The proposed project is "Low Density". See below calculations for Built -upon area (BUA) that indicates project is "Low Density". Built -upon area (Proposed) Impervious Proposed = 0.04 acres Impervious Existing = 0 acres Total Area = 3.5 acres Per North Carolina Administrative Code 15A NCAC 02H .1003(1)(b), Calculation of Project Density is as follows: Project Density = (Total BUA) / (Total Project Area) = (0.04 acres) / (3.5 acres) = 1.1% Per above Calculations Project is "Low Density" Onsite soils within the study area include Coxville loam, (Co), and Norfolk loam sand, 0 to 2 percent (MaA). Riley NOAA, National Weather Service, Silver Spring, Maryland PF tabular I PF graphical I Maps & aerials PF tabular PDS-based point precipitation frequency estimates with 90% confidence intervals (in inches)1 Average recurrence interval (years) 1 2 5 10 25 50 100 200 500 1000 0.434 0.512 0.599 0.664 0.744 0.803 0.860 0.913 0.981 1.03 5-min (0.397-0.477) (0.469-0.563) (0.547-0.658) (0.605-0.728) (0.675-0.813) (0.726-0.876) (0.773-0.938) (0.817-0.996) (0.870-1.07) (0.911-1.13) 0.694 0.819 0.959 1.06 1.19 1.28 1.37 1.45 1.55 1.63 10-min (0.635-0.761) (0.750-0.901) (0.876-1.05) (0.967-1.16) 1 (1.08-1.30) 1 (1.16-1.40) 1 (1.23-1.49) 1 (1.30-1.58) (1.38-1.70) (1.44-1.78) 0.867 1.03 1.21 1.34 1.50 1.62 1.73 1.83 1.95 2.05 15-min (0.793-0.952) (0.943-1.13) 1 (1.11-1.33) 1 (1.36-1.64) 1 (1.46-1.77) 1 (1.55-1.88) 1 (1.64-1.99) (1.73-2.13) (1.80-2.24) 1.19 1.42 1.72 1.95 2.23 2.44 2.64 2.84 3.11 3.31 30-min (1.09-1.31) 1 (1.30-1.56) 1 (1.57-1.89) (1.77-2.13) 1 (2.02-2.43) 1 (2.21-2.66) 1 (2.38-2.89) 1 (2.55-3.10) (2.76-3.40) (2.92-3.62) 1.48 1.79 2.21 2.54 2.96 3.30 3.64 3.99 4.46 4.83 60-min (1.36-1.63) (1.63-1.96) (2.02-2.43) (2.31-2.78) (2.69-3.24) (2.99-3.61) (3.28-3.97) (3.57-4.35) (3.96-4.87) (4.26-5.29) 1.72 2.08 2.62 3.05 3.62 4.07 4.54 5.02 5.67 6.19 2-hr (1.56-1.90) (1.89-2.30) (2.38-2.90) (2.76-3.36) 1 (3.26-3.99) (3.66-4.49) (4.05-5.00) (4.45-5.52) (4.97-6.23) (5.38-6.81) 1.82 2.20 2.79 3.26 3.92 4.46 5.02 5.62 6.46 7.15 3-hr (1.65-2.02) (2.00-2.45) (2.53-3.10) (2.95-3.62) (3.53-4.34) (3.99-4.93) (4.46-5.54) (4.95-6.19) (5.62-7.12) (6.15-7.87) 2.17 2.63 3.33 3.90 4.71 5.37 6.07 6.81 7.87 8.73 6-hr (1.97-2.41) (2.39-2.91) (3.03-3.68) (3.53-4.31) (4.23-5.18) (4.79-5.90) (5.38-6.66) (5.98-7.46) (6.82-8.61) (7.48-9.55) 2.55 3.09 3.94 4.64 5.63 6.46 7.35 8.30 9.68 10.8 12-hr (2.31-2.84) (2.80-3.44) (3.56-4.38) (4.18-5.15) (5.04-6.23) (5.74-7.14) (6.46-8.10) (7.22-9.14) (8.29-10.7) (9.14-11.9) 3.04 3.68 4.68 5.48 6.59 7.48 8.41 9.38 10.7 11.8 24-hr (2.82-3.28) (3.42-3.97) (4.34-5.05) (5.07-5.90) (6.07-7.09) (6.87-8.05) (7.69-9.05) 1 (8.55-10.1) (9.72-11.5) (10.6-12.7) 3.53 4.27 5.38 6.27 7.51 8.50 9.53 10.6 F 12.1 13.3 2-day (3.30-3.79) (3.98-4.59) (5.01-5.78) (5.82-6.74) (6.94-8.06) (7.83-9.12) (8.75-10.2) 1 (9.69-11.4) (11.0-13.0) (12.0-14.3) 3.76 4.53 5.68 6.60 7.86 8.88 9.93 11.0 F 12.5 13.7 3-day (3.52-4.02) (4.24-4.85) (5.30-6.08) (6.14-7.05) (7.30-8.40) (8.21-9.49) 1 (9.15-10.6) 1 (10.1-11.8) (11.4-13.5) (12.5-14.8) 3.98 4.79 5.98 6.92 8.22 9.26 10.3 11.5 13.0 14.2 4-day (3.74-4.25) 1 (4.49-5.11) (5.59-6.37) (6.47-7.37) (7.65-8.75) (8.59-9.87) 1 (9.56-11.0) 1 (10.5-12.2) (11.9-13.9) (13.0-15.2) 4.62 5.54 6.82 7.84 9.24 10.4 11.5 12.7 F 14.3 15.6 7-day (4.33-4.93) (5.19-5.91) (6.38-7.28) (7.32-8.36) (8.60-9.85) (9.62-11.1) 1 (10.7-12.3) 1 (11.7-13.6) (13.1-15.3) (14.3-16.8) 5.31 6.34 7.69 8.74 10.2 11.3 12.4 13.6 F 15.1 16.4 10-day (5.00-5.64) (5.97-6.73) (7.24-8.15) (8.22-9.27) (9.53-10.8) (10.5-12.0) 1 (11.6-13.2) 1 (12.6-14.4) (14.0-16.1) (15.1-17.4) 7.14 8.47 10.1 11.4 13.1 14.5 15.8 17.2 19.1 20.6 20-day (6.76-7.55) 1 (8.02-8.95) 1 (9.56-10.7) 1 (12.3-13.9) 1 (13.6-15.3) 1 (14.8-16.7) 1 (16.1-18.2) (17.7-20.2) (19.0-21.8) 8.85 10.5 12.3 13.6 15.5 16.9 18.3 19.7 21.5 23.0 30-day (8.40-9.33) 1 (9.91-11.0) 1 (11.6-12.9) 1 (12.9-14.4) 1 (14.6-16.3) 1 (15.9-17.8) 1 (17.2-19.3) 1 (18.5-20.8) (20.1-22.8) (21.4-24.4) 11.2 13.1 15.1 16.7 18.7 20.2 21.7 23.1 25.0 26.5 45-day (10.6-11.8) 1 (12.5-13.8) 1 (14.4-15.9) 1 (17.7-19.7) 1 (19.1-21.2) 1 (20.4-22.8) 1 (21.8-24.4) (23.5-26.4) (24.8-28.0) 13.4 15.7 17.9 19.6 21.8 23.4 25.0 26.6 28.6 30.1 60-day (12.7-14.0) (14.9-16.5) (17.0-18.8) (18.6-20.6) (20.7-22.9) (22.2-24.6) (23.7-26.3) (25.1-28.0) (26.9-30.2) (28.3-31.8) Precipitation frequency (PF) estimates in this table are based on frequency analysis of partial duration series (PDS). Numbers in parenthesis are PF estimates at lower and upper bounds of the 90% confidence interval. The probability that precipitation frequency estimates (for a given duration and average recurrence interval) will be greater than the upper bound (or less than the lower bound) is 5%. Estimates at upper bounds are not checked against probable maximum precipitation (PMP) estimates and may be higher than currently valid PMP values. Warning: Soil Map may not be valid at this scale. Enlargement of maps beyond the scale of mapping can cause misunderstanding of the detail of mapping and accuracy of soil line placement. The maps do not show the small areas of contrasting soils that could have been shown at a more detailed scale. Please rely on the bar scale on each map sheet for map measurements. Source of Map: Natural Resources Conservation Service Web Soil Survey URL: Coordinate System: Web Mercator (EPSG:3857) Maps from the Web Soil Survey are based on the Web Mercator projection, which preserves direction and shape but distorts distance and area. A projection that preserves area, such as the Albers equal-area conic projection, should be used if more accurate calculations of distance or area are required.
